Partager via


CDateTimeCtrl, classe

Encapsule les fonctionnalités d'un contrôle Date aller-retour Picker.

class CDateTimeCtrl : public CWnd

Membres

Constructeurs publics

Nom

Description

CDateTimeCtrl::CDateTimeCtrl

Construit un objet CDateTimeCtrl.

Méthodes publiques

Nom

Description

CDateTimeCtrl::CloseMonthCal

Ferme le contrôle Picker aller-retour Date actuelle.

CDateTimeCtrl::Create

Crée le contrôle Date aller-retour Picker et l'attache à l'objet d' CDateTimeCtrl .

CDateTimeCtrl::GetDateTimePickerInfo

Récupère des informations sur le contrôle Picker aller-retour Date actuelle.

CDateTimeCtrl::GetIdealSize

Retourne la taille idéale du contrôle Date aller-retour Picker requis pour afficher la date du jour ou l'heure.

CDateTimeCtrl::GetMonthCalColor

Extrait la couleur pour une partie donnée du calendrier mensuel dans le contrôle Date aller-retour Picker.

CDateTimeCtrl::GetMonthCalCtrl

Récupère l'objet d' CMonthCalCtrl associé au contrôle Date aller-retour Picker.

CDateTimeCtrl::GetMonthCalFont

Extrait la police actuellement utilisée par le contrôle month calendar enfant du contrôle Date aller-retour Picker.

CDateTimeCtrl::GetMonthCalStyle

Obtient le style du contrôle Picker aller-retour Date actuelle.

CDateTimeCtrl::GetRange

Récupère le minimum actuel et les heures système données par maximale pour un contrôle Date aller-retour Picker.

CDateTimeCtrl::GetTime

Récupère le temps actuellement sélectionné d'un contrôle Picker aller-retour Date et le place dans une structure spécifiée d' SYSTEMTIME .

CDateTimeCtrl::SetFormat

Définit l'affichage d'un contrôle Date aller-retour Picker conformément à une chaîne de format donné.

CDateTimeCtrl::SetMonthCalColor

Définit la couleur pour une partie donnée du calendrier mensuel dans un contrôle Date aller-retour Picker.

CDateTimeCtrl::SetMonthCalFont

Définit la police que le contrôle month calendar enfant du contrôle Date aller-retour Picker utilisera.

CDateTimeCtrl::SetMonthCalStyle

Définit le style du contrôle Picker aller-retour Date actuelle.

CDateTimeCtrl::SetRange

Définit le minimum et les heures système données par maximale pour un contrôle Date aller-retour Picker.

CDateTimeCtrl::SetTime

Définit l'heure d'un contrôle Date aller-retour Picker.

Notes

Le contrôle Date aller-retour Picker (contrôle de DTP) fournit une interface simple pour échanger des informations d'horodatage à un utilisateur. Cette interface contient des champs, qui affiche une partie des informations d'horodatage stockées dans le contrôle. L'utilisateur peut modifier les informations stockées dans le contrôle en modifiant le contenu de la chaîne dans un champ donné. L'utilisateur peut déplacer du champ au champ à l'aide de la souris ou du clavier.

Vous pouvez personnaliser le contrôle Date aller-retour Picker en appliquant divers styles à l'objet lors de sa création. Consultez Styles de contrôle Picker Date aller-retour dans Kit de développement logiciel Windows pour plus d'informations sur les styles spécifiques au contrôle Date aller-retour Picker. Vous pouvez définir le format d'affichage du contrôle de DTP à l'aide de styles de format. Ces styles de format sont décrits dans « styles de format » dans la rubrique Styles de contrôle Picker Date aller-retourd' Kit de développement logiciel Windows .

Le contrôle Date aller-retour Picker utilise également les notifications et les rappels, décrites dans Utilisation CDateTimeCtrl.

Hiérarchie d'héritage

CObject

CCmdTarget

CWnd

CDateTimeCtrl

Configuration requise

Header: afxdtctl.h

Voir aussi

Référence

CWnd, classe

Graphique de la hiérarchie

CMonthCalCtrl, classe

Concepts

MFC exemple CMNCTRL1